Due to our Ozark region's hard water and occasional freezing winter temperatures, common issues include mineral buildup in pipes and water heaters, and frozen or burst pipes. In older homes, galvanized pipes are particularly susceptible to corrosion from the hard water, leading to reduced water pressure and leaks. Proactive measures like insulating pipes in crawl spaces and considering a water softener can mitigate these local problems.
Always verify that the plumber is licensed by the Arkansas Department of Health, which is required to perform plumbing work in the state. For a small community like Pelsor, ask for local references and check with neighbors for firsthand experiences. A reputable local plumber will understand the specific challenges of our area's well water systems, older home foundations, and soil conditions.

Schedule routine maintenance and upgrades in the late spring or early fall. These seasons typically avoid the peak demand of winter freeze-related emergencies and the busy summer period for outdoor plumbing and irrigation systems. Scheduling ahead for these quieter periods can often lead to better availability and potentially more flexible pricing from your plumber.
Newton County encodes its own septic system regulations, which are permitted and inspected by the County Health Unit. Any repair or new installation must comply with these local codes, which are designed for our rocky, sloping terrain. For well work, the Arkansas Natural Resources Commission (ANRC) oversees water well construction, so ensure your plumber or well driller is licensed with them.
